    Quote Originally Posted by DIYSwede View Post
    For a while I've been on the lookout for LH <12 mm dia ball screws preferably with a ca 3 mm pitch w/o any success...
    Q: Isn't the movement so darned smooth now, that the cross slide will move when turning due to the unbalanced improvised handwheel?
    Johan
    I have been unable to find a LH version also.
    No, there is no problem with unwanted movements. The action is very smooth but not loose, there is enough friction from the dirt seals to prevent back driving and the unbalance from the handle is trivial in comparison.
